1. Core Web Vitals as a Ranking Signal
Google's Core Web Vitals have moved from a technical curiosity to something that materially affects where a small business ranks. Largest Contentful Paint, Interaction to Next Paint, and Cumulative Layout Shift now shape both search visibility and how credible a site feels in the first few seconds.
Image Strategy
Images remain the single biggest cause of slow pages. Serving modern formats such as AVIF and WebP, sizing images to the space they actually occupy, and reserving that space in the layout before they load will do more for a score than almost any other change.
Font Loading
Self-hosting fonts rather than pulling them from a third-party CDN removes a network round trip, avoids a layout shift when the real typeface swaps in, and keeps visitor data out of someone else's logs.
2. Edge Computing and Performance
As users demand faster experiences, edge computing is becoming crucial for web performance. By bringing computation closer to users, websites can achieve sub-second loading times.
Edge Functions
Platforms like Vercel and Cloudflare are making it easier to deploy serverless functions at the edge, enabling dynamic content generation closer to users.
Progressive Web Apps (PWAs)
PWAs continue to gain traction, offering app-like experiences in browsers with offline capabilities and push notifications.
3. Modern JavaScript Frameworks
Next.js 15 and React 19 are pushing the boundaries of what's possible with JavaScript frameworks, offering better performance and developer experience.
Server Components
React Server Components allow for better performance by moving component rendering to the server, reducing JavaScript bundle sizes and improving initial load times.
Streaming and Suspense
New streaming capabilities enable progressive page loading, showing content as it becomes available rather than waiting for everything to load.
4. WebAssembly (WASM)
WebAssembly is enabling high-performance applications to run in browsers, opening up possibilities for complex applications that were previously impossible on the web.
